Transaction 756869c2204c80e5c3efd6ccf094d7afbdfa51ccc69bc7fb368bad5d26716269
1 Input
1 Output
-
756869c2204c80e5c3efd6ccf094d7afbdfa51ccc69bc7fb368bad5d26716269:0
- value
- 125054
- script pubkey
- OP_0 OP_PUSHBYTES_20 b10d3b4e892b6d4605bc6c5f5a137dfa4d8d6fd8
- address
- bc1qkyxnkn5f9dk5vpdud3045ymalfxc6m7c3eyrc0